package vegadns
import (
"context"
"encoding/json"
"fmt"
"io"
"net/http"
"net/url"
"strings"
"time"
)
const contentType = "application/x-www-form-urlencoded"
type Option func(*Client) error
func WithBasicAuth(user, pass string) Option {
return func(c *Client) error {
c.user = user
c.pass = pass
return nil
}
}
func WithOAuth(key, secret string) Option {
return func(c *Client) error {
c.apiKey = key
c.apiSecret = secret
return nil
}
}
func WithHTTPClient(client *http.Client) Option {
return func(c *Client) error {
if client == nil {
c.httpClient = client
}
return nil
}
}
type Client struct {
// Basic Auth
user string
pass string
// OAuth
apiKey string
apiSecret string
httpClient *http.Client
baseURL *url.URL
token Token
}
// NewClient create a new [Client].
func NewClient(baseURL string, opts ...Option) (*Client, error) {
bu, err := url.Parse(baseURL)
if err != nil {
return nil, fmt.Errorf("parsing base URL: %w", err)
}
c := &Client{
httpClient: &http.Client{Timeout: 15 * time.Second},
baseURL: bu.JoinPath("1.0"),
}
for _, opt := range opts {
err := opt(c)
if err != nil {
return nil, err
}
}
return c, nil
}
func (c *Client) do(req *http.Request, expectedStatusCode int, result any) error {
resp, err := c.httpClient.Do(req)
if err != nil {
return err
}
defer func() { _ = resp.Body.Close() }()
if resp.StatusCode != expectedStatusCode {
body, _ := io.ReadAll(resp.Body)
return fmt.Errorf("bad answer from VegaDNS (code: %d, message: %s)", resp.StatusCode, string(body))
}
if result == nil {
return nil
}
raw, err := io.ReadAll(resp.Body)
if err != nil {
return err
}
err = json.Unmarshal(raw, result)
if err != nil {
return fmt.Errorf("unmarshalling: %w", err)
}
return nil
}
func (c *Client) newRequest(ctx context.Context, method string, endpoint *url.URL, params url.Values) (*http.Request, error) {
var (
err error
req *http.Request
)
if method == http.MethodGet || method == http.MethodDelete {
endpoint.RawQuery = params.Encode()
req, err = http.NewRequestWithContext(ctx, method, endpoint.String(), nil)
} else {
req, err = http.NewRequestWithContext(ctx, method, endpoint.String(), strings.NewReader(params.Encode()))
}
if err != nil {
return nil, fmt.Errorf("preparing request: %w", err)
}
err = c.setAuth(ctx, req)
if err != nil {
return nil, err
}
req.Header.Set("Content-Type", contentType)
return req, nil
}
func (c *Client) setAuth(ctx context.Context, req *http.Request) error {
switch {
// Basic Auth
case c.user != "" && c.pass != "":
req.SetBasicAuth(c.user, c.pass)
// OAuth
case c.apiKey != "" && c.apiSecret != "":
if c.token.valid() != nil {
token, err := c.getAuthToken(ctx)
if err != nil {
return err
}
c.token = token
}
req.Header.Set("Authorization", c.token.formatBearer())
}
return nil
}
